Why does autofit stop working halfway a table??

The font is the same but the width is greater because some characters are wider than others e.g. M is wider than I.
So it runs out of space and therefore it wraps the text. The time element e.g. 12:07:32 is too large to display it in the remaining space of the column.
You can select Column Headers in the visual settings to turn off 'text wrap' - then it truncates the text and adds three dots at the end.
But best is to widen the column (drag the right hand edge of the column header) if you can. But you should turn off 'auto-size width' in the Column Headers settings in order to fix the column width, otherwise it'll re-size it again on next refresh.
